2024-05652, 2024-08270, 2024-12566 Ludida Pr., Inc., respondent, v Katherine Luciano, etc., appellant, et al., defendants. (Index No. 505349/2023)
| DECISION & ORDER ON MOTION |
Appeals from two orders of the Supreme Court, Kings County, dated November 17, 2023, and March 13, 2024, respectively, and an order and judgment (one paper) of the same court dated October 28, 2024. Motion by the appellant to consolidate the appeals and to stay the sale of the subject property, pending hearing and determination of the appeals.
Upon the papers filed in support of the motion and the papers filed in opposition thereto, it is
ORDERED that the branch of the motion which is to consolidate the appeals is granted, the appeals are consolidated, the record and brief filed in connection with the appeals from the orders are deemed also to be filed in connection with the appeal from the order and judgment, and on or before February 14, 2025, the parties shall serve and file, via NYSCEF, replacement briefs which contain Appellate Division Docket No. 2024-12566 in addition to Appellate Division Docket Nos. 2024-05652 and 2024-08270 on the covers, and on or before February 14, 2025, the appellant shall serve and file via NYSCEF a supplemental brief containing any points of argument in connection with the appeal from the order and judgment and a replacement record which also contains the order and judgment, the notice of appeal from the order and judgment, any papers constituting the record on appeal from the order and judgment, and Appellate Division Docket No. 2024-12566 in addition to Appellate Division Docket Nos. 2024-05652 and 2024-08270 on the cover; and it is further,
ORDERED that the branch of the motion which is to stay the sale of the subject property, pending hearing and determination of the appeals, is denied.
